#113887 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#113887 is composed of 6.7% red, 22% green and 52.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 87.4% cyan, 58.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 47.1% black. It has a hue angle of 220.2 degrees, a saturation of 77.6% and a lightness of 29.8%. #113887 color hex could be obtained by blending #2270ff with #00000f. Closest websafe color is: #003399.

Shades and Tints of #113887

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#02050d is the darkest color, while #fbfcf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#113887

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4b4c4d is the less saturated color, while #053493 is the most saturated one.
